Welcome to Santa Monica, a vibrant coastal gem nestled in Los Angeles County, California. Known for its stunning beaches, bustling pier, and eclectic shopping districts, Santa Monica offers a unique blend of urban living and laid-back beach culture. This sun-soaked city is not just a destination for tourists; it’s a community where residents enjoy a high quality of life amidst breathtaking ocean views and a plethora of recreational activities.

When it comes to finding your dream home, Santa Monica boasts an impressive selection of single-family residences. These homes embody the charm and character of Southern California living, featuring everything from classic Craftsman bungalows to modern architectural marvels. Many of these residences are just a stone's throw away from the beach, allowing you to soak in the sun and surf whenever you desire.

Living in Santa Monica means embracing an active lifestyle. The city's scenic bike paths and walking trails invite you to explore the coastline, while the iconic Santa Monica Pier offers entertainment for all ages. The local dining scene is a food lover's paradise, with a variety of restaurants that cater to every palate, from casual beachside cafes to upscale dining experiences.

Families will appreciate the excellent schools and family-friendly parks that make Santa Monica an ideal place to raise children. With its friendly community vibe, cultural events, and year-round outdoor activities, Santa Monica is more than just a place to live; it’s a lifestyle.
